Trenchless Sewer Repair in Fairfax, VA
Trenchless sewer repair is a modern method for fixing damaged or broken sewer lines without the need for extensive digging or excavation. This technique involves using specialized equipment to access and repair underground pipes through small entry points, often resulting in less disruption to landscaping, driveways, and existing structures. It is suitable for a variety of projects, including replacing aging pipes, repairing leaks, or resolving blockages caused by tree roots or pipe deterioration, making it a convenient option for many homeowners seeking efficient sewer line solutions.

Common Trenchless Sewer Repair Jobs
Pipe lining - a trenchless method to reinforce damaged sewer pipes without excavation.
Pipe bursting - a technique that replaces old pipes by breaking them apart and pulling new ones in place.
Root removal - clearing tree roots that invade sewer lines to prevent blockages and backups.
Leak repair - fixing leaks within sewer pipes to avoid costly property damage.
Line inspection - using camera technology to identify issues inside sewer lines without digging.
Clog removal - clearing stubborn blockages to restore proper sewer flow efficiently.
Trenchless Sewer Repair Questions
What is trenchless sewer repair? It is a method that fixes sewer lines without extensive digging, using specialized equipment to restore the pipe underground.
When is trenchless sewer repair needed? This approach is suitable for addressing pipe blockages, leaks, or damage in existing sewer lines with minimal disruption.
How does trenchless repair work? It involves techniques like pipe lining or pipe bursting to rehabilitate or replace damaged pipes from the inside.
Are there situations where traditional sewer repair is better? Yes, in cases of severe pipe collapse or extensive root intrusion, traditional methods may be more appropriate.
